Easy Peppermint Candy Cookies

Easy Peppermint Candy Cookies

Love peppermint candy? Here's a buttery cookie to complete your sweet satisfaction.

  • PREP TIME 15 Min
  • TOTAL TIME 1 Hr 10 Min
  • SERVINGS 30

 

1
pouch (1 lb 1.5 oz) Betty Crocker® sugar cookie mix
1/2
cup butter or margarine, softened
1
egg
1/4
cup Gold Medal® all-purpose flour
1
container (12 oz) Betty Crocker® Whipped fluffy white frosting
1
teaspoon peppermint extract
Betty Crocker® red decorating sugar
  • 1 Heat oven to 375°F. In large bowl, stir cookie mix, butter, egg and flour until dough forms. Roll dough into 1 1/4-inch balls. Place 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heet. Flatten slightly with bottom of glass.
  • 2 Bake 8 to 10 minutes or until edges are light golden brown. Cool 1 minute; remove from cookie sheet to wire rack. Cool completely, about 20 minutes.
  • 3 In small bowl, mix frosting and peppermint extract. Spread each cookie with frosting. Using small spoon, sprinkle red sugar onto cookies in spiral design to look like peppermint candies.
